R. Sekar is a scholar working on Automotive Engineering, Fluid Flow and Transfer Processes and Biomedical Engineering. According to data from OpenAlex, R. Sekar has authored 20 papers receiving a total of 231 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Automotive Engineering, 12 papers in Fluid Flow and Transfer Processes and 8 papers in Biomedical Engineering. Recurrent topics in R. Sekar’s work include Advanced Combustion Engine Technologies (12 papers), Vehicle emissions and performance (12 papers) and Biodiesel Production and Applications (4 papers). R. Sekar is often cited by papers focused on Advanced Combustion Engine Technologies (12 papers), Vehicle emissions and performance (12 papers) and Biodiesel Production and Applications (4 papers). R. Sekar collaborates with scholars based in United States and India. R. Sekar's co-authors include Ramesh B. Poola, P. K. C. Pillai, Anurag Tripathi, Dennis N. Assanis, R.L. Cole, Shobhit Gupta, Douglas E. Longman, T. C. Goel, Dimitris Assanis and Hoon Kiat Ng and has published in prestigious journals such as Journal of Applied Physics, Journal of Materials Science and SAE technical papers on CD-ROM/SAE technical paper series.
